Looking for help with the hydraulic system on a AC 160. All has been fine but recently it has started to run very very hot. So hot that the hoses are not fun to touch. Before this all has been well. Any suggestions ?

Is the filter plugged ours is one of the earlier 160s it had the high pressure screen I bypassed it because the hose was rotted and hard to get. I tapped a simple filter into the suction line going the pump works great
